Mavhoterapapi (how did you vote) - Post-election violence in Penhalonga
April 17, 2008
The photo's
below are taken on a farm in Penhalonga, Mutare, Zimbabwe .The people
in these homes were attacked for being opposition (MDC Tsvangirai)
supporters. They were beaten and their houses burnt. They have no-where
to go and what they have left is what they could rescue from their
houses before everything was burnt. There are approximately 80 people
including many children. The local churches has been approached
for help and aid for these people,but many have said that they will
not help.
